Brutal disappointment for OM supporters. On Wednesday, March 1, the Marseille club took on Ligue 2 resident club Annecy as part of the Coupe de France quarter-finals. While Dimitri Payet’s teammates started the game as big favourites, they eliminated PSG in the previous round and lost in a penalty shootout. After the match, many football watchers criticized OM’s performance. Among them is former tennis player Marion Bartoli. He made a statement the day after the meeting. RMCThis defeat is quite simple. “misapplication”. “They couldn’t prepare for the match (…) Shame on us fans, they made fun of us, shame on us. Alexis Sanchez (…) is given 300,000 balls a month, he can’t even be ready. Taking a penalty against the Ligue 2 goalkeeper without making a mess…”He lamented the winner of the 2013 Wimbledon tournament.
A trip that embarrasses many. Thus, the former football player Etienne Didot, who played in Toulouse for a long time, was shocked by this situation. “populist discourse”. “I like Marion Bartoli but in football one should not go to extremes… OM has no right to lose against the 2nd division, Sanchez can’t miss a penalty because he won €300,000, but this is nonsense (what, editor’s note)!!!”, he objected. Sports reporter Grégory Schneider was also very surprised by this trip. “But what a shame Marion Bartoli would let something like this go. It’s disgusting.”He wrote on Twitter. “It’s great to talk like that. Have you ever lost to someone of lower rank than you?”questioned Djibril Cissé for his part. Finally, after an exchange with the former Auxerre striker, Marion Bartoli struck a deal. “Mea Culpa”to ensure that, “the heart of a big fan” WHO “take over”.
